Course Content

• Health Communication Theories and Models
• Health Literacy and its Impact on Information Dissemination
• Designing Health Campaigns for Diverse Audiences (Cultural Competency, Inclusivity)
• Digital Health Communication & Social Media Strategies
• Crisis and Risk Communication in Public Health
• Health Information Evaluation and Measurement (Metrics, Analytics)
• Writing and Editing for Health Audiences
• Ethics and Legal Considerations in Health Communication

Career path

Career Role (Health Communication & Information Dissemination) Description
Health Communication Specialist Develops and implements strategic communication plans to improve health outcomes. Manages health information campaigns across various channels. High demand for expertise in digital communication and social media.
Medical Writer/Editor Creates clear and concise health information materials for diverse audiences. Ensures accuracy and adherence to medical guidelines. Strong writing and editing skills are essential for this role, along with understanding of medical terminology.
Public Health Campaign Manager Leads the development and execution of public health campaigns, ensuring effective dissemination of information. Requires strong project management and stakeholder engagement skills within a public health context.
Health Informatics Specialist Manages and analyzes health data to inform communication strategies. Requires strong analytical and technical skills, with proficiency in data visualization and interpretation. High demand for data-driven communication specialists.
Health Journalist/Blogger Communicates health information to the public through various media channels. Requires strong journalistic skills and ability to translate complex information into accessible formats.
